Atlas Cutouts by Claire Brewster - old maps and atlases are painstakingly manipulated with a scalpel to create intricate cut-outs.

Claire Brewster’s work is about retrieving the discarded, celebrating the unwanted and giving new life to the obsolete. Claire uses old and out of date maps and atlases as her fabric with which to create her intricate, delicate and detailed cut outs.
